2株红树内生真菌混合发酵培养液中代谢产物的分离鉴定
Isolation and Identification of the Metabolites from the Mixed Fermentation Broth of Two Mangrove Endophytic Fungi
【摘要】 将混合发酵技术应用于南海红树林内生真菌E33和K38代谢产物的培养,从该提取物中分离到5个化合物,利用波谱技术确定其结构分别为2-甲酰基-3,5-二羟基-4-甲基苯甲酸(化合物1)、6,8-二羟基-4-乙酰基异香豆素(化合物2)、5-羟基-6,8-二甲氧基-2,3-二甲基-4H-萘-[2,3-b]-吡喃-4-酮(化合物3)、7,22-(E)-二烯-3,5,6-三羟基麦角甾醇(化合物4)、甘露醇(化合物5).其中,化合物1、2和3以往鲜见从海洋真菌中分离到的报道.
【Abstract】 Mixed fermentation technique was applied to culture two marine derived mangrove endophytic fungi K38 and E33 from the South China Sea coast.Five secondary metabolites were isolated from the crude extracts.Their structures were elucidated by spectral methods as 2-formyl-3,5-dihydroxy-4-methylbenzoic acid(compound 1),6,8-dihydroxy-4-acetylisocoumarin(compound 2),5-hydroxy-6,8-dimethoxy-2,3-dimethyl-4H-naphtho——pyran-4-one(compound 3),7,22-(E)-diene-3β,5α,6β-triol-ergosta(compound 4) and mannitol(compound 5).Among them,there were no previous report about compounds 1,2 and 3 isolated from marine fungi.
